Pain specialty practice is looking for an experienced office manager. Willing to Train!
GENERAL SUMMARY OF DUTIES:Responsible for managing, planning, organizing and coordinating the daily operations to ensure quality patient care.
R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Business Operations Services
Main Activities:
Supervision of the Clinical, Front Office
Operational supervision and guidance of staff (in conjunction with department supervisors) to ensure quality patient care and physician efficiency.
Assume the full responsibilities and duties as the acting Clinical Supervisor, Front Office/Medical Records Supervisor in their absence. This is in order to gain hands on experience in each department periodically in order to improve each department.
Assume responsibility for the lab, including compliance and operations. Involve consultant when needed to make sure that compliance is met.
Oversight and guidance of day-to-day operations, including scheduling of physicians, staff and facilities related concerns.
Review, recommend, revise and implement operational policies and procedures.
Oversight of compliance with government, state and county regulations that impact healthcare facilities.
Management of IT regarding software upgrades, hardware replacements and electronic medical records, troubleshooting computer issues as needed.
Will be directed by one designated Owner/Partner in all scope of Practice Management.

EDUCATION:
High School diploma, some college preferred.
EXPERIENCE:
A minimum of 3 years management experience in a physician’s office.
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ES:
Knowledge
Must have proficient knowledge in the following areas:
· Knowledge of current medical assisting, practices and protocols.
Knowledge of office policies and procedures.
Skills
Must demonstrate the following skills:
· Skill in appropriate assessment, examination and treatment techniques.
Excellent interpersonal skills
· Team building skills
· Analytical and problem solving skills
· Decision making skills
· Effective verbal and listening communications skills
· Detail-oriented with the ability to manage projects from inception through execution
· Very effective organizational skills
· Highly motivated and able to empower others.
· Computer skills including proficiency in PowerPoint, Microsoft Office, Microsoft Excel, Quick Books and e-mail at a highly proficient level
· Time management skills
Abilities
Ability to maintain strict confidentiality.
Ability to maintain effective working relationships with patients, medical staff and the public.
Ability to communicate clearly and effectively in person, in writing, or by phone.
ENVIRONMENTAL/WORKING CONDITIONS: Office setting. Frequent exposure to communicable diseases, bodily fluids, toxic substances and other conditions common to nursing situations.
PHYSICAL/MENTAL DEMANDS: Varied activities including sitting, walking, bending, reaching, lifting, stooping. Requires eye-hand coordination, finger dexterity. Occasional lifting/carrying items up to 50 pounds. Must be able to transfer patients. Occasional stress from balancing management and patient care responsibilities.
